The Clinic Patient Care Technician (PCT) is an integral part of our healthcare team, providing essential support and performing non-licensed tasks under the supervision of Registered Nurses. PCTs assist nurses, PAs, physicians, and the Ortho team with clinic procedures, surgery scheduling, and various administrative and clinic duties. This role is crucial in ensuring the seamless delivery of patient care to our Razorback Clinic patients.
